Slieve Russell

Forming part of a magnificent 300-acre estate, including 50 acres of lakes, the highly acclaimed 18-hole championship course at Slieve Russell incorporates the lakes and hills of the County Cavan landscape beautifully. The main features of the course are two large lakes which are connected by a stream. Water is, not surprisingly, a hazard on a number of holes. Slieve Russell has recently been voted as the best parkland course in Ireland for 2016 by 'The Irish Golfers Guide' & 4th Best parkland course in Ireland by 'Golfing Magazine'.

At over 7,000 yards from championship tees, it is a challenge for even the best players, but there are multiple teeing areas to allow players of all abilities to enjoy a round. The 13th is arguably the signature hole. It's a fantastic risk-reward par-5 that winds around Lough Rud. The danger with the tee shot is how much water you should take on in order to reduce the distance of the hole and potentially reach the green in two. The Lough is full of balls from players who were too greedy!

The Slieve Russell has hosted some major Irish PGA Tournaments. These include The Irish PGA Championship in 1996, won by Des Smyth, and also the Quinn Insurance PGA Charity Pro-Am. The Slieve Russell has also played host to European Tour events - North West of Ireland Open in 2001 & 2002.

Course Information

Par 72
Designed by Paddy Merrigan
Opened for play 1992

Tees

Blue 7,001 yards SSS 74
White 6,530 yards SSS 72
Green 6,071 yards SSS 70
Red 5,533 yards SSS 73

Accommodation at PGA National Ireland Slieve Russell

Slieve Russell provides a selection of well-furnished rooms ranging from singles and doubles to family rooms, set in 300 acres, including 50 acres of lakes. In addition to the bedrooms, the hotel offers 19 Suites and 2 Presidential Suites, all of which are impeccably furnished and designed to incorporate every comfort. Attention to detail is key and all rooms have TV with digital in-room entertainment and internet access. Many of the rooms have wonderful views over the golf course and the landscaped gardens, while some corner rooms have balconies - an ideal spot for breakfast or that pre-dinner drink.

Food & Drink

Dining options at Slieve Russell include three superb restaurants with the signature, ‘The Setanta,’ having received the accolade of ‘Best Hotel Restaurant’ in County Cavan from the Irish Restaurant Awards in 2012. Additionally, the Conall Cearnach and Summit restaurants offer excellent cuisine and service, allowing patrons to savor their meals while enjoying the stunning panoramic views of the golf course.

Leisure Facilities

At the Ciúin Spa & Wellness Centre guests can indulge in a range of Elemis treatments for both men and women including an exclusive Ciúin Signature Facial and Ciúin Signature Body Treatment. You can also get away from the stress of everyday life and relax in the Jacuzzi, steamroom, sauna or go for a swim in the swimming pool.

How to get to PGA National Ireland Slieve Russel

The Slieve Russell Hotel, situated in the picturesque town of Ballyconnell, is ideally positioned near the Northern Ireland border, only a short 90-minute drive from both Belfast and Dublin airports.

Address: Ballyconnell, Cavan, Ireland
